The first step involved roasting the beets. I had done this with the last IC, and found plain roasted beets to be better than, say, boiled beets, but nowhere near approaching the nirvana of bacon. However, this had a few more steps, and they looked promising.
While the beets cooled, I took some quite nice balsamic vinegar and boiled it down to a syrup. The kitchen smelled lovely at this point.
Finally, I sliced the beets, layered them with a good-quality goat cheese, and swirled my balsamic vinegary goodness all over it. Pretty, isn't it? Even I, who have zero presentation skills, would not have been too embarrassed to serve this to guests.
